#ed90c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ed90cb is composed of 92.9% red, 56.5%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.2% magenta, 14.3%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 321.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 74.7%. #ed90c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#db2197.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#ed90c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070105 is the darkest color, while #fdf5f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#ed90cb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0bdbf is the less saturated color, while #fc81cf is the most saturated one.
